Extra features in new-look Ooredoo app

Ooredoo has announced that its award-winning Ooredoo mobile app has undergone “a massive revamp,” the company said in a statement.
The Ooredoo mobile app, which was launched in April 2013, has been one of the most popular apps in Qatar since its launch and has been downloaded over 600,000 times, the statement said.
Offering an unprecedented quality of self-service for Qatar’s consumers, the new Ooredoo app enables users to view and manage all their Ooredoo accounts, including Hala, Shahry, Ooredoo Passport, and more on the go, at home or abroad.
With a more efficient service, users can now see detailed account usage reports and select the service they really need, based on the amount of data or minutes they have consumed. With the new app, users can even fully-customise their Hala or Shahry account at the touch of a button, by upgrading, downgrading, adding data plans, International Saver Key options, and more. 
Fatima Sultan al-Kuwari, director, Community and Public Relations, Ooredoo Qatar, said: “The Ooredoo app is one of the most used services in Qatar, and gives its users control over their services, something we are very proud to enable. We believe that everyone should have access to their usage information, as well as browse the best plans to save them money, which is why we are continuing to invest in making the service as good as it can be.”
The mobile app is available for free download on iTunes App Store or Google Play for customers who have iOS or Android smartphones now. For more information about the Ooredoo mobile app, visit www.ooredoo.qa/app
